人工智能三大算法:深度学习、决策树与支持向量机的应用实践
在人工智能的发展历程中,深度学习、决策树和支持向量机(SVM)是三种最为广泛使用的人工智能算法。这些算法各有特点,适用于不同的问题领域,为我们提供了处理复杂数据集和解决实际问题的强力工具。
首先,我们来看一下深度学习。深度学习是一种模仿人类大脑结构和功能的一种机器学习方法,它通过构建具有多层次连接的神经网络,从而能够提取更高级别的抽象特征。这种技术尤其适用于图像识别、自然语言处理等领域。在谷歌自行驾驶项目中,深度学习被用来分析摄像头捕捉到的视频流,以便检测并预测交通标志、车辆以及道路情况。此外,在医疗诊断方面,如肺部病变识别,也可以利用深度学习技术实现准确率较高。
接着,我们介绍决策树。这是一种常见且易于理解的人工智能模型,其核心思想是根据输入信息创建一个基于条件判断的分支结构,每个内部节点表示一个测试条件,而每个叶子节点代表一个类或结果值。决策树在数据挖掘和分类任务中非常有效,比如在推荐系统中,可以帮助用户根据历史行为和偏好找到合适商品。而在金融行业,例如信用评分模型,也大量使用了决策树进行风险评估。
最后,我们要谈论的是支持向量机(SVM)。SVM是一种线性或非线性分类器,它通过找出最佳超平面来将数据点正确地分配到不同的类别。如果原始空间中的数据无法以超平面直接分割,那么可以通过映射到更高维空间再进行分类。此技术尤其适用于文本分类任务,如垃圾邮件过滤系统,以及回归问题,如房价预测。在这两者都是需要对噪声数据保持稳健性的场景下,SVM表现出色,因为它不会因为少数异常样本而导致整个模型失效。
综上所述,无论是在图像识别、推荐系统还是信用评分等领域,都有着丰富的人工智能三大算法应用案例。它们不仅推动了科技进步,还极大提高了工作效率,并为人们带来了更加便捷舒心的生活体验。随着人工智能研究不断前行,这些基础算法也将继续演化,不断优化,以应对未来更多挑战和需求。